What are Ob Gyn Front Desk staff responsible for?

Ob Gyn Front Desk staff are responsible for greeting patients, scheduling appointments, answering phone calls, and verifying insurance information in an obstetrics and gynecology office. They handle patient check-ins and check-outs, collect co-pays, and assist with administrative tasks to ensure the office runs smoothly. Their role is essential for maintaining efficient communication between patients and medical staff, and for providing a welcoming environment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an OB-GYN Front Desk Receptionist, and why are they important?

To thrive as an OB-GYN Front Desk Receptionist,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and experience in medical office administration,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with electronic medical records (EMR) systems, appointment scheduling software, and insurance verification processes is typically required. Excellent interpersonal skills, professionalism, and the ability to remain calm and empathetic with patients are vital soft skills. These skills ensure efficient office operations, positive patient experiences, and accurate handling of sensitive medical information.

What are some common challenges faced by an OB GYN Front Desk staff, and how can they be successfully managed?

OB GYN Front Desk staff often handle a high volume of patient inquiries, appointment scheduling, and sensitive patient information, which can be challenging to manage simultaneously. Effective time management, strong communication skills, and familiarity with electronic health record systems are crucial for success in this role. Building rapport with patients and maintaining professionalism, especially during busy or stressful periods, helps create a supportive environment. Collaborating closely with medical assistants, nurses, and physicians ensures seamless patient care and helps address scheduling or administrative issues quickly.

What is the difference between Ob Gyn Front Desk vs Medical Receptionist?

AspectOb Gyn Front DeskMedical Receptionist
CredentialsHigh school diploma; certification optionalHigh school diploma; certification optional
Work EnvironmentObstetrics and gynecology clinicsVarious medical offices, clinics, hospitals
Employer & IndustrySpecialized healthcare providers in women's healthGeneral healthcare facilities across specialties
Search & Comparison IntentFocus on obstetrics/gynecology clinicsBroader healthcare settings

The main difference between an Ob Gyn Front Desk and a Medical Receptionist is the specialized environment. Ob Gyn Front Desk staff work specifically in obstetrics and gynecology clinics, handling patient check-ins, scheduling, and insurance for women's health services. Medical Receptionists work across various healthcare settings, providing similar administrative support but in a broader range of medical specialties. Both roles require similar credentials but differ in their work environment and industry focus.

Position Summary:
Greet patients and visitors in a warm and welcoming way, while checking patients in and out using the facility's practice management system. Collection and posting of patient payments. Provide excellent customer service.
Minimum two years' experience working in a medical front office is required.
Essential Duties:
  • Greet patients and welcome patients and visitors as they enter the waiting area and as they depart, screening and directing them appropriately.
  • Check patients in and out using the practice management system.
  • Responsible for collecting and posting patient payments with accuracy.
  • Assist patients with their registration in the facility's electronic medical record (EMR) system.
  • Present and explain all policies, forms and consents and obtain signatures.
  • Obtain insurance eligibility and benefits for office visits and procedures.
  • Schedule/reschedule follow-up appointments for patients to include work-in appointments. Manage and schedule inbound referrals
  • Process medical records requests following HIPAA guidelines.
  • Obtain external medical records for patients prior to date of service.
  • Maintain cleanliness of the lobby and front office area.
  • Monitor the patients as they wait in the lobby for their appointments.
  • Exhibit and maintain a high degree of professionalism and decorum in all situations in addition to confidentiality, flexibility, and accountability.
Position Requirements:
  • High school diploma or equivalent.
  • Minimum 2 years of medical front office experience required.
  • Excellent customer service, communication and organizational skills
  • Experience with performing insurance eligibility verification, explaining insurance benefits and payment arrangements to patients.
  • Understanding of and adherence to HIPAA/confidentiality rules.
  • Experience with working with medical records and documents.
  • Experience in working with incoming and outgoing referrals.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office, such as Word, Excel, Teams, and Outlook.
  • Familiarity with EMR software and previous money handling experience preferred.
